          <by role="member" id="5384" referenceid="facf38f4c95b4f27b86257b48e3f699a">Mr PATTERSON (Morphett) (14:55):</by>  My question is to the Premier. What impact will the administration have on access to Whyalla Port?</text>

KOUTSANTONIS (West Torrens—Minister for Infrastructure and Transport, Minister for Energy and Mining) (14:55):</by>  Whyalla Port is controlled by another company, but OneSteel Manufacturing, which is now in administration, has contractual obligations and contracts with the port, so I suspect now that OneSteel Manufacturing is in administration and the administration is fully funded, access to the port should flow freely.</text>
